Night-shift first-day checklist — door sensor recall

Several Larkspan-fitted sensors on the loading corridor are subject to recall and may fail to register an exit. During your rounds, test each flagged door (orange sticker) by opening it fully and confirming the panel light blinks twice. Log any failures in the overnight book at the Hestervale desk. The affected doors are set to manual override; release them using the code below.

door code, tajof-kageg: bdg-QVDCE-3

**Capacity note — Vellastra dispatch simulator.** For the eng sync: simulating the 40-car Marrowgate tower at 10x speed saturates one worker at roughly 9k rider events/sec, so we'll shard by bank rather than by floor. Memory stays flat if the event ring is sized correctly. The knobs we propose locking in are these.

tuning table, hahof-tafop:
RATE_LIMITS = {
    "ulaix": 10,
    "wenath": 1,
}

## Changed defaults

Heads up: the Ledgerline tax-rate lookup cache now defaults to a 15-minute TTL instead of 24 hours. Turns out rates in the Veldt County sandbox were going stale mid-demo, which was embarrassing. Eviction is now LRU rather than FIFO, and the cache warms on boot. If you're reviewing, check that nothing hardcodes the old TTL. The new defaults land as follows.

deployment values, bajop-taweg:
holwyn:
  log_level: debug
  metrics_host: metrics.holwyn.zemvarsys.internal
  pool_size: 32